Glenn, how wide are your seats? OMP Design 2 seats are 510mm at the bottom and 540mm measured at the shoulder point. measurement are taken from here:

http://www.ompracing.it/pdf/en/sedili_tuning.pdf



I think they should fit, because my old momo t-frame seats were 500mm at the bottom and 540mm at the shoulder point, direct measurements are taken from here.

I'm using Corbeau FX1 Pro seats which just barely fit in a 73 super beetle. Limited to a 36" waist though, any bigger and you'll crack the fiberglass.
